Erzsebet Foldi
Erzsebet Foldi was born in 1966 in Queens, New York. She is an accomplished actress best recognized for her performances in the 1979 film "All That Jazz" and its 2014 documentary sequel, "All That Jazz: Reinking and Foldi."
Foldi's early career saw her auditioning for the iconic film "The Blue Lagoon" in 1980, which showcased her ambition and talent in the performing arts. However, after her initial foray into acting, she made the decision to step away from the limelight, transitioning out of show business. Despite her departure, she maintained a connection to performance through sporadic appearances as a dancer in New Mexico.
